Agri-SME Evidence Fund (Concept note)

Miscellaneous 14 Dec 2023 Sustainable Growth, Firms and Agri-SME Evidence Fund

The Agri-SME Evidence Fund aims to generate crucial, policy-relevant evidence to understand how best to foster sustainable and inclusive growth of agricultural businesses in developing countries.
